(04-25-2015, 05:23 AM)MosquitoFleet link Wrote:Dont have foxtel but had a radio so I cant comment other than

1.  jamison being subbed was unusual If he wasnt injured

1. It wasn't unusual. He was under an injury cloud prior to the game. His opponent was the one subbed out of the game. There was only 1 other key forward the saints had playing so it was either he or Rowe to be subbed out. It ended up being Jammo, who ended up icing his calf on the sidelines.

It may have actually been the turning point in the game - the subs - as it made them 1-dimensional and easy to stop. They probably would've been hoping we didn't sub out a tall so they could exploit us. It didn't work.

I'm tipping had they have subbed someone else out, Jammo wouldn't have been subbed...even if he was carrying a niggle.

That is probably one thing Malthouse does deserve credit for....choosing to sub Jammo out when he did.
